如何在Sublime Text 2中关闭某些文件的删除空格?

时间:2013-06-07 11:44:13

标签: sublimetext2

我已启用选项trim_trailing_white_space_on_save。对于某些文件,我应该防止删除尾随空格,因为它们很重要。

如何删除某些文件的此行为,例如* .DAT?

2 个答案:

答案 0 :(得分:6)

您是否已尝试为该特定扩展程序创建配置文件并将trim_trailing_white_space_on_save = false?

  

设置文件

     

按以下顺序查阅设置文件:

     
      
  1. 软件包/默认/ Preferences.sublime-设置
  2.   
  3. Packages / Default / Preferences(< platform>)。s​​ublime-settings
  4.   
  5. 软件包/用户/ Preferences.sublime-设置
  6.   
  7. <项目设置>
  8.   
  9. 软件包/<语法> /<语法> .sublime-settings
  10.   
  11. 软件包/用户/ .sublime-设置
  12.   
  13. <缓冲区特定设置>
  14.         

    通常,您应将设置放在Packages / User / Preferences.sublime-settings中。

         

    如果要指定某种文件类型的设置,例如Python,则应将它们放在Packages / User / Python.sublime-settings中。

http://www.sublimetext.com/docs/2/settings.html

答案 1 :(得分:1)

在Sublime 3中,只需打开包含您要为其设置特定设置的扩展名的文件,然后转到Preferences > Settings - Syntax Specific

在我的情况下,我为Markdown(.md)做了它,Sublime创建了一个Markdown.sublime-settings文件,其中我添加了以下内容:

"trim_trailing_white_space_on_save": false,

在您的情况下,对于.dat文件,Sublime会创建一个Plain text.sulbime-settings file,您可以在其中添加完全相同的设置。